Currency and Payment Methods: Making it Easy to Play
This is a big one. You want to be able to deposit and withdraw your winnings without any hassle. A well-localised casino will support the Euro (€) as its primary currency. This eliminates the need for currency conversions, which can be costly and time-consuming. Furthermore, it should offer a range of payment methods that are popular in Ireland.
Popular Payment Options in Ireland
Look for casinos that accept payment methods like:
- Debit and Credit Cards (Visa, Mastercard): These are the most common and widely accepted.
- E-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ller): These offer an extra layer of security and often faster withdrawal times.
- Bank Transfers: A secure option, although withdrawals can sometimes take a few days.
- Prepaid Cards: Paysafecard is a popular choice for those who prefer not to use their bank details online.
The more payment options available, the better. It gives you flexibility and control over how you manage your funds.

Responsible Gambling: Protecting Irish Players
Responsible gambling is paramount. A reputable online casino will have measures in place to promote responsible gambling, such as:
- Deposit Limits: Allowing you to set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its.
- Loss Limits: Setting limits on how much you can lose.
- Reality Checks: Reminders of how long you’ve been playing.
- Self-Exclusion: The option to take a break from gambling for a set period.
- Links to Support Organisations: Providing links to organisations like Problem Gambling Ireland.
A casino that takes responsible gambling seriously is a casino you can trust.
